Turn Your Living Room Into a Guest Suite With a Sectional Sofa Sleeper

With a sectional sofa that sleeps, you can transform your living room into an inviting guest suite. These couches and loveseats make space and also provide double-purpose.

This contemporary L-shaped option comes with a twin-sized mattress to accommodate a single overnight guest. It is available in various weaved textures to complement your decor style.

Multiple Sections

There are a variety of alternatives when it comes down to sectional sofas. Some sectional sofas have built-in storage, while others have various mattresses, such as memory foam, foam, or innerspring. Some sofas can also be upholstered with different materials such as faux leather, leather, or polyester fibers. It is important to find an aesthetic that is compatible with the style of your home. Some sofas are convertible, which makes it easy to alter the look of your couch.

A sectional can be used to divide an open floor plan. This allows you arrange the furniture into distinct "rooms" which can be used for a variety of purposes or events. You can also include the coffee table that moves or other furniture to give each area the impression of a distinct space.

It is essential to take into account the dimensions and shape of a sectional before you choose one. Make sure it will fit within your space and won't be too large to maneuver around easily. You should also measure the width of the sectional and then check its depth to ensure that it can comfortably accommodate your guests. If the sectional comes with chaises, make sure it doesn't extend too far in the direction of.

You can arrange the sectional pieces in any way you'd like. This is ideal for rooms that are used often and for those who like to alter their look. Some models come with a reversible chaise which can be moved to either side of the sectional. Adding throw pillows and other accessories can help bring the entire design together. If you have room you want to decorate, you can add a console to the sectional.

Comfort

A sectional sleeper sofa gives you the option to add a sleeping space that is simple to convert for guests to visit. It can also add a touch of elegance to your living room. It can be used as a relaxing place to relax, read or watch a movie. Add decorative pillows and other things to your room to improve the look. It is recommended to select pieces that match the decor.

Sectional sofas come with a sleeping surface built into their frames, in contrast to traditional pull-out couches, which have an additional bed. The bed hidden in the frame is usually the size of a queen, although some models come with a twin or trundle. Find out if the model you select has a bed that can be opened and closed easily.

Some sectional sleeper sofas also come with a storage space under the chaise lounge. This is where you can keep bedding for guests staying over. This compartment is convenient for keeping sheets, blankets and pillows. Certain sectional sleepers have adjustable headrests to provide additional comfort. Some sectional sleepers have recliners to allow you to relax.

A high-quality sectional sleeper sofa (source website) features a mattress made with sturdy materials. You can choose from memory foam, polyurethane foam or innerspring mattresses. Memory foam provides relief from pressure points as well as contouring. Polyurethane foam is firm in feel and is priced reasonably. Innerspring mattresses are classic and provide support. Latex mattresses provide a more bouncy feel than polyurethane or memory foam. You can try every type of mattress at the furniture store to find which one is the most comfortable for you.

The comfort level of a sectional sleeper is determined by its design, the material used and the mattress's quality. Some sectional sleepers feature memory foam or high-density foam mattresses that mold to your body's contours for comfort and support. Innerspring mattresses are a different option. They provide the traditional, firm support.

Convenience

If you're looking for a sectional sleeper sofa, ensure that it has convenience features such as hidden storage as well as a power reclining feature and a comfortable mattress mechanism. Look at the types of materials like high-performance microfiber or stains-resistant linen. If you're concerned about spills and stains then opt for a model that has removable slipcovers to make cleaning a breeze.

Choose a sectional mattress with a futon mattress or memory foam mattress innerspring mattresses, based on your comfort preference and budget. A memory foam mattress might be more supple and softer while an innerspring mattress offers a little bounce and support. Try out each type of mattress in a store to find the one that feels right and fits your space.

Some sectional sofas can be transformed into beds with a pull-out ottoman or other hidden mechanism, whereas others -- such as the Milo Sleeper from Raymour and Flanigan, have a built-in platform that can be used as an extension of the bed. This unique design makes sure that guests have a comfy, spacious place to rest with a table that can be added for their possessions.

When you are choosing a sleeper gray sectional sofa choose one that can accommodate the number of people you typically seat at family gatherings and social events. A majority of models have a seating capacity of three to five, while larger ones can accommodate more.

If you are on a budget, choose a sofa with queen-sized beds and a futon sectional bed. If you prefer, look for a modular sectional sleeper with an adjustable chaise or reversible components to add extra seats as your family grows. When selecting a sectional, you should keep the size of your room and the furniture you already have. Emily Roose is a luxury interior designer at Emily Roose Interiors. She recommends that you leave 3 feet between your sofa and a taller piece of furniture, or if it's placed close to the coffee table.
